Commit 90b8e483222ea083ad8c557155085c9f0f84ac06
1 parent
dd0ffec7
Exists in
master
Sending login on submit sign form
Showing
3 changed files
with
8 additions
and
2 deletions
Show diff stats
view/js/submit-sign.js
| 1 | 1 | (function(submitSign, $, undefined) { |
| 2 | 2 | |
| 3 | 3 | var submitUrl = ''; |
| 4 | + var loggedUser = ''; | |
| 4 | 5 | var MIN_PHRASES_LENGTH = 3; |
| 5 | 6 | var MAX_PHRASES_LENGTH = 20; |
| 6 | 7 | |
| ... | ... | @@ -119,6 +120,8 @@ |
| 119 | 120 | |
| 120 | 121 | function _setupSubmitSignForm() { |
| 121 | 122 | _disableSubmitButton(); |
| 123 | + | |
| 124 | + $('#input-user-login').attr('value', loggedUser); | |
| 122 | 125 | $('#submit-sign-container form').fileupload( |
| 123 | 126 | { |
| 124 | 127 | url : submitUrl, |
| ... | ... | @@ -187,8 +190,9 @@ |
| 187 | 190 | $("#submit-sign-anchor").focus(); |
| 188 | 191 | }; |
| 189 | 192 | |
| 190 | - submitSign.setup = function(uploadSignHost) { | |
| 193 | + submitSign.setup = function(uploadSignHost, user) { | |
| 191 | 194 | submitUrl = uploadSignHost; |
| 195 | + loggedUser = user; | |
| 192 | 196 | loadHtmlHelper.load('/submit-sign/submit-sign.html', |
| 193 | 197 | '#submit-sign-container', _setupSubmitSignForm); |
| 194 | 198 | }; | ... | ... |
view/js/wikilibras.js
| ... | ... | @@ -196,7 +196,7 @@ |
| 196 | 196 | dynworkflow.setup(baseUrl); |
| 197 | 197 | |
| 198 | 198 | tutorial.setup(pybossaEndpoint, projectName, _getLoggedUser()); |
| 199 | - submitSign.setup(uploadSignsUrl); | |
| 199 | + submitSign.setup(uploadSignsUrl, _getLoggedUser()); | |
| 200 | 200 | teachedSigns.setup(); |
| 201 | 201 | renderSign.setup(apiUrl); |
| 202 | 202 | ranking.setup(baseUrl, pybossaEndpoint, projectName, | ... | ... |
view/templates/submit-sign/submit-sign.html
| ... | ... | @@ -11,6 +11,8 @@ |
| 11 | 11 | <form class="form-horizontal" method="post" |
| 12 | 12 | enctype="multipart/form-data"> |
| 13 | 13 | <fieldset> |
| 14 | + <input id="input-user-login" type="hidden" name="login" value=""/> | |
| 15 | + | |
| 14 | 16 | <h2>Sentiu falta de algum sinal no dicionário? Grave e envie o |
| 15 | 17 | vídeo do seu sinal aqui!</h2> |
| 16 | 18 | <div class="submit-sign-form col-sm-8"> | ... | ... |